Why Live in Creston Hills

Creston Hills, a small suburb of Oklahoma City, is situated less than 4 miles from downtown, making it a prime location for commuters. The neighborhood is conveniently located near the University of Oklahoma Medical Center and Interstate 35, providing easy access to major employers and popular spots like the state capital and the Adventure District. The area features a mix of Tudors, ranch homes, and bungalows, with many houses perched on petite, slightly sloped lawns. While the yards are limited in size and tree cover is sparse, many homeowners have installed chain link fencing for privacy. Along Northeast 23rd Street, residents can find local dining options such as Scrambl’d, known for its vibrant atmosphere and Soul food-inspired breakfast dishes, and Geronimo’s Bakery, famous for its desserts and burgers. The Market at EastPoint and other nearby retailers offer everyday essentials. Creston Hills is served by Oklahoma City Public Schools, with elementary and high schools offering specialized programs in arts integration and STEAM courses. The neighborhood park provides a small, secluded spot for outdoor activities, featuring a paved walking path, playground, and basketball goals. Additionally, the Katy Trail runs along the eastern end of Creston Hills, connecting residents to the Adventure District and Douglass Park. Commuters can easily access downtown and OU Health via EMBARK bus routes or a short drive, with Will Rogers World Airport located about 15 miles away.

Is Creston Hills a good place to live?
Creston Hills is a good place to live. Creston Hills is considered somewhat walkable and very bikeable with some transit options. Creston Hills is a suburban neighborhood. Creston Hills has 6 parks for recreational activities. It is somewhat dense in population with 6.6 people per acre and a median age of 37. The average household income is $39,554 which is below the national average. College graduates make up 9.4% of residents. A majority of residents in Creston Hills are renters, with 62.3% of residents renting and 37.7% of residents owning their home. Is Creston Hills, OK a safe neighborhood?
Creston Hills, OK is less safe than the average neighborhood in the United States. It received a crime score of 6 out of 10.
How much do you need to make to afford a house in Creston Hills?
The median home price in Creston Hills is $361,445. If you put a 20% down payment of $72,300 and had a 30-year fixed mortgage with an interest rate of 6.74%, your estimated principal and interest payment would be $1,870 a month plus property taxes, HOA fees, home insurance, PMI, and utilities. Using the 28% rule, you would need to make at least $80K a year to afford the median home price in Creston Hills. The average household income in Creston Hills is $40K.
